The UK Plant Growth Regulators Market was valued at $109.8 Million in 2024 and projected to reach to $164.5 Million by 2029, representing a compound annual growth rate of 8.4%. The UK plant growth regulators market is positioned for sustained expansion through 2029, driven by the agricultural sector's shift toward data-driven farming and yield optimization.

      Market Definition

      According to the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Rural Affairs, Ontario:

      Plant Growth Regulators are chemicals used to modify plant growth, such as increasing branching, suppressing shoot growth, increasing return bloom, removing excess fruit, or altering fruit maturity. Numerous factors affect plant growth regulator performance, including how well the plant absorbs the chemical, tree vigor and age, dose, timing, cultivar, and weather conditions before, during, and after application. Plant growth regulators can be grouped into six classes: compounds related to auxins, gibberellins, gibberellin biosynthesis inhibitors, cytokinins, abscisic acid, and compounds affecting the ethylene status.
